Engineering Materials VII
Description:
The volume of 21 peer reviewed papers addresses the fundamental and applied research focused on various fields of engineering materials including metal alloys, fuel cell, corrosion, computer simulation, glass and ceramics. Some papers cover experimental, theoretical, and manufacturing issues associated with development of new materials and process.

Review from Ringgold Inc., ProtoView:
These twenty-one essays are from the Ross-Strait workshop on Engineering Materials held in November 2012 in Taiwan. They reflect the workshop's aim to examine fundamental and applied research and experimental, theoretical, and manufacturing issues. Topics include SnAgCu solder and CuNi-Au OSP pads, conductivity analysis on a hetero-junction of multiple nano-structured layers, ceramic foam filters in a runner system design for castings, effects of binding on cavitation erosion resistance of TiA14V alloy, corrosion performance of polypyrole- coated type 304 stainless steel for bipolar plates of a proton exchange membrane fuel cell, a numerical simulation for the high temperature creep of a porous Cu alloy, investigation of lead-free glasses for post-fired and embedded thick film resistors, and resistance switching characteristics of zirconium oxide.
